Boeing | H-47 Focused Factory

Boeing engaged Ballinger to plan and design a phased campus improvement initiative that included site master planning, renovation of manufacturing facilities and office facility expansion.

The strategic plan focused on improving operational efficiency, developing a collaborative environment for employees, and incorporating sustainable design principles such as increased daylight in the work environment.  The first phase redefines factory space for the production of the H-47 Chinook helicopter.  An existing building was renovated to create a more efficient, linear assembly line flanked by design engineer workspace.  The design engineers are located adjacent to the point in the assembly line where they will be most needed.  New window structures allow increased levels of natural light, as well as a direct line of sight to the flight ramp and the Delaware River.
